You've already forked OpenRCT2-Unity
mirror of
https://github.com/izzy2lost/OpenRCT2-Unity.git
synced 2026-03-10 12:38:22 -07:00
26 lines
777 B
Plaintext
26 lines
777 B
Plaintext
|
|
#!/bin/bash
|
||
|
|
set -e
|
||
|
|
|
||
|
|
nsisdir="C:/ProgramData/chocolatey/lib/nsis.portable"
|
||
|
|
if [[ -d $nsisdir ]]
|
||
|
|
then
|
||
|
|
echo -e "\033[0;36mNSIS already installed."
|
||
|
|
exit 0
|
||
|
|
fi
|
||
|
|
|
||
|
|
echo -e "\033[0;36mDownloading NSIS from chocolatey..."
|
||
|
|
cinst nsis.portable --version=3.01-beta1
|
||
|
|
|
||
|
|
echo -e "\033[0;36mDownloading KillProcDLL for NSIS..."
|
||
|
|
curl -sLo nsisxtra.zip "http://nsis.sourceforge.net/mediawiki/images/5/53/KillProcDll%26FindProcDll.zip"
|
||
|
|
7z x nsisxtra.zip
|
||
|
|
cp FindProcDLL.dll "$nsisdir/tools/nsis-3.0b1/Plugins/x86-ansi"
|
||
|
|
|
||
|
|
echo -e "\033[0;36mDownloading UAC plugin for NSIS..."
|
||
|
|
curl -sLo uac.zip "http://nsis.sourceforge.net/mediawiki/images/8/8f/UAC.zip"
|
||
|
|
7z x uac.zip
|
||
|
|
cp UAC.nsh "$nsisdir/tools/nsis-3.0b1/Include"
|
||
|
|
cp -r Plugins "$nsisdir/tools/nsis-3.0b1"
|
||
|
|
|
||
|
|
echo -e "\033[0;32mNSIS installed!"
|